The Kraken Stirs: Heroes Face Their First Trial
The Kraken has awakened! By Odin's eye, brave warriors gathered at Dragonfly for the first battle in our epic quest, only to be met with the beast's fury. Cold winds from Jotunheim swept across the battlefield, while the Kraken's tears fell steadily from the skies — 1.02 inches of rain to test the mettle of even the most hardened champions. The Allfather watches as our heroes faced their first trial, a challenge sent to separate the worthy from the weak, the valiant from the vanquished. As in battle, so in disc golf, the elements become our most formidable foe.
Among the veterans, a single warrior stood tall. Kenneth Oetker demonstrated prowess surely blessed by Thor himself, conquering the course with a magnificent 8 under par. The gods favor the bold! His performance, rated at a mighty 1023, stands as a beacon of hope in our quest against the Kraken. While others struggled against the beast's watery assault, Oetker moved with the precision of a warrior born, as if guided by the Allfather's wisdom. Truly, this is a champion worthy of the sagas!
In the realm of skilled fighters, Chris Fox held firm against the storm's fury. With a score of just one over par, rated at a respectable 936, this lone warrior in the MA1 division showed the resilience of our ancestors who crossed treacherous seas. The Kraken tests us all, but Fox has proven himself a cunning adversary, one who may yet grow stronger as our quest continues. Even Loki would approve of such steadfastness in the face of adversity.
A true battle unfolded among our elite warriors, where Landon Adams emerged victorious through strategic cunning and unyielding determination. After the eighth skirmish, Adams seized control of the battlefield from Austin Lott, demonstrating the tactical mind that separates champions from mere combatants. Finishing with a score of 3 over par, rated at 916, Adams claimed his place among the worthy, while Lott's 10 over par showed the harsh reality of the Kraken's challenge. Victory or Valhalla! Such is the way of warriors in our quest.
Among our brave newcomers, Eric Pearson faced perhaps the harshest test of all. With the rains at their heaviest and the winds howling like wolves of Fenrir, this solitary fighter in the MA2 division persevered to a score of 12 over par, rated at 828. Let none question his courage! The path of the warrior begins with facing overwhelming odds, and Pearson has shown the heart of a true Norse champion.
